Today, the defence secretary has revealed the British military has responded to a month-long Russian submarine operation over cables and pipelines north of UK.John Healey says he deployed a warship and aircraft in response, and the Russian vessels were "monitored 24/7". He says there is "no evidence" of any damage to UK infrastructure in the Atlantic. Why are the cables so important? What was Russia trying to achieve? Are the UK able to stop them from doing this again in future? Adam is joined by the Defence Secretary John Healey. You can now listen to Newscast on a smart speaker.
